Things to do in Gorham?
Gorham, NH is a small town located in the White Mountains of New Hampshire. It's a great place to live if you enjoy outdoor adventures and exploring local attractions. The community is close-knit and welcoming, with many restaurants, shops, and recreational activities available. You can take part in seasonal events like the Gorham Winter Carnival or experience some of the area’s best skiing, snowshoeing, hiking and biking trails. The town also boasts one of the best school systems in the state and plenty of opportunities for employment. No matter what your interests or hobbies are, there is something for everyone in Gorham!

Things to do in Pella?
Pella is a city located in Marion County, Iowa and home to just over 11,000 people. It was founded by Dutch immigrants in 1847 and has become known as the “Windmill City” due to its connection to the wind energy industry, with one of the first modern-style wind turbines being installed here in 1978. Pella is also home to Central College which was founded in 1853. The city features a historic downtown district and a number of cultural attractions such as Vermeer Windmill, Tulip Time Festival, National Sprint Car Hall of Fame and Museum, and the Scholte House Museum.
